Chef Dominique Ansel and Atoboy chef/owner Junghyun Park have teamed up to create a Korean Egg Sandwich, served with a Sujeongwa (Korean cinnamon tea) latte on the side. This limited-time-only collaboration celebrates the innovative Korean cuisine and creative French pastry for which the chefs are known, and it's the perfect weekend breakfast/brunch!

The Korean Egg Sandwich is made with fluffy steamed eggs, melted kimchi taleggio & mozzarella cheese, spicy gochujang mayo, glazed ham, crispy potato hash brown, and pickled Korean moo radish, served on Chef Dominique's homemade perilla leaf brioche bun.
